The BNP will hold a grand rally in Dhaka on Victory Day

The BNP has announced a 16-day programme across the country marking Victory Day. The party will hold a “Victory Torch Road Show” nationwide and will conclude the programme with a grand rally on 16 December at Manik Mia Avenue in the capital.
At a press conference held at the Chairperson’s office in Gulshan, BNP Secretary General Mirza Fakhrul Islam Alamgir announced the programme.
The activities include: Victory Torch Road Show and discussions across the country from 1 to 16 December, visiting historic sites associated with the Liberation War, performing the national anthem and patriotic songs, broadcasting selected speeches of BNP founder the late President Ziaur Rahman, Chairperson Khaleda Zia and Acting Chairman Tarique Rahman, cultural programmes by JASAS, and screening of documentaries.
Mirza Fakhrul said, “In March 1971, Major Ziaur Rahman declared independence from the Kalurghat radio station in Chattogram. Kalurghat is an inseparable part of our independence and Liberation War. This year’s Victory Month programme of BNP will begin from this historic Kalurghat radio station.”
He said the Victory Torch procession will start on 1 December from the historic Kalurghat radio station and will reach the Chattogram Revolution Park the same day. The torch will be carried by a freedom fighter from 1971 and a July Movement fighter from 2024. “We believe the Liberation War of 1971 was for achieving the country’s independence, and 2024 is for protecting the independence of the country and its people,” he added.
Presenting details of the 16-day programme, Fakhrul said the Victory Torch Road Show and rallies will be held sequentially in Chattogram, Cumilla, Sylhet, Mymensingh, Bogura, Rangpur, Rajshahi, Khulna, Barishal, and Faridpur. In each division, the torch will be carried by a freedom fighter from 1971 and a July Movement fighter from 2024.
He also said the BNP’s 31-point outline for building a safe, prosperous, and democratic Bangladesh will be presented to the people. The theme song “Sobar Age Bangladesh” (Bangladesh First) will be performed throughout the programme.
After travelling around all the divisions, the Victory Torch will finally arrive in Dhaka on 16 December. The Victory Torch Road Show will conclude with a grand rally at Manik Mia Avenue on that day.
